12 years agoRe: This is an design-time issue... - D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_HUNG
-Reinstall DirectX.
1:go to C:\Program Files (x86)\Origin Games\Battlefield 4\__Installer\directx\redist
2:Find file named DXSETUP.exe, right lcik and select RUN AS ADMINISTRATOR . Install it. It should update your DirectX install.
3: You might need to reboot computer first.
4: try to launch game.
Still doesn't work then....
-Update your Microsoft .NET framework.
